What Is An Android Emulator?

An Android emulator is a software tool that creates a virtual environment on your computer, mimicking the hardware and software of an Android mobile device. It serves multiple purposes for both developers and gamers.

For developers, an Android emulator enables them to execute, debug, and test Android applications without the need for a physical device. It allows them to trial their products virtually, replicating the functionalities of a real Android device. The emulator provides features such as receiving phone calls, text messages, simulating different network speeds, and accessing the Google Play Store. It also allows developers to configure virtual devices with specific settings, test on different API levels, and utilize dynamic binary translation.

For gamers, an Android emulator opens up a world of possibilities. It allows them to play Android games on their PC or Mac, taking advantage of a larger screen, keyboard controls, and improved performance. Emulators like BlueStacks, Gameloop, and Nox Player offer advanced key-mapping and control options, enhancing the gaming experience. They support high-graphics games and provide customizable settings for resolution and display quality. Additionally, emulators like LDPlayer and KoPlayer offer features like high FPS support, gamepad compatibility, and the ability to record and replay sequences.

Whether you’re a developer looking to create Android applications or a gamer wanting to enjoy mobile games on a larger screen, an Android emulator is a valuable tool that brings the Android experience to your PC or Mac.

Best Android Emulators For Pc – Complete List

We will review the top 10 Android emulators for PC and Mac in this detailed comparison, concentrating on their features, performance, and compatibility. Let’s get started!

Download-BlueStacks-for-PC

  1. BlueStacks Gaming Emulator: BlueStacks is a popular and pioneering emulation software for PC, offering a well-designed interface and a powerful blend of performance, graphics, and processing. It is the most downloaded Android gaming emulator for Windows and Mac, allowing you to play high-graphics games smoothly. BlueStacks provides advanced key-mapping and control options, enhancing the gaming experience. Make sure your PC meets the minimum system requirements for optimal performance.
  2. Gameloop (Tencent Gaming Buddy): Developed by the creators of PUBG, Tencent Gaming Buddy (now Gameloop) is a specialized emulator designed for mobile gaming on PC. Although it is optimized for PUBG Mobile, you can install and play a variety of mobile games on Windows. Gameloop offers customization options for resolution and displays quality, allowing you to adapt the settings to your preferences and system capabilities.
  3. MEmu Emulator: MEmu is another highly regarded Android emulator for Windows, known for its compatibility with high-end games. It offers excellent keyboard mapping customization, making it suitable for mobile gaming control needs. MEmu supports both integrated and dedicated graphics, providing great performance. The emulator comes preloaded with the Google Play Store, allowing you to easily browse and install apps.
  4. Remix OS Player: Remix OS Player is an emulator heavily optimized for gaming. Its clean and intuitive interface, along with extensive customization options, makes it a favorite among gamers. However, please note that Remix OS Player does not support AMD chipsets and requires Virtualization Technology to be enabled in your BIOS. It is a feature-rich Android gaming emulator with an inbuilt Play Store and the ability to play multiple games simultaneously.
  5. Nox Player: Nox Player is one of the best Android gaming emulators for both Windows and Mac. It offers high FPS support, keypad and gamepad compatibility, and the ability to record and replay sequences. Nox Player comes with a rooted version of Android out-of-the-box, providing full access to Android’s capabilities. The emulator allows control customization and graphics optimization, ensuring a smooth gaming experience.
  6. Genymotion Emulator: Genymotion is an easy-to-use Android emulator designed primarily for developers to test their apps. It operates as a virtual machine running Android, which can be accessed over the cloud. With Genymotion, you can emulate various devices with different Android versions, enabling comprehensive testing of apps under different conditions. The emulator offers tools and plugins for in-depth app testing and analysis.
  7. PrimeOS: PrimeOS stands out from other Android emulators as it is not just an emulator but a complete operating system. It transforms your PC into an Android-based desktop, providing a seamless and immersive experience. PrimeOS offers a dual-boot option, allowing you to switch between Windows and PrimeOS as needed. It supports both productivity and gaming, making it an excellent choice for users looking for a comprehensive Android PC experience.
  8. LDPlayer: LDPlayer is a lightweight Android emulator that focuses on gaming performance. It provides smooth gameplay with high FPS and low latency, ensuring an enjoyable gaming experience. LDPlayer supports a wide range of games and offers customizable keyboard mapping and gamepad support. Additionally, it has a multi-instance feature that allows you to run multiple instances of the emulator simultaneously, perfect for multi-account gaming or testing purposes.
  9. Andy: Andy is an Android emulator that caters to both gaming and productivity needs. It offers seamless integration with your PC, allowing you to use your phone as a controller and sync apps between devices. Andy provides access to the Google Play Store and supports a variety of apps and games. The emulator also offers camera and microphone integration, making it suitable for video calling and content creation.
  10. KoPlayer: KoPlayer is a lesser-known Android emulator that provides a smooth gaming experience. It offers excellent performance and compatibility with a wide range of games. KoPlayer supports keyboard mapping, gamepad integration, and screen recording. While its user interface may not be as polished as some other emulators, KoPlayer is still a reliable choice for gamers seeking a straightforward and efficient Android gaming experience.

Android Emulators Comparision Chart

Finding the best Android emulator for pc-mac is critical if you want to bring the Android experience to your PC. With so many alternatives, it’s critical to analyze the specific features and strengths of each emulator. To help you decide, we’ve put up a comprehensive comparison chart of the top 10 best Android emulators. This chart summarizes their primary characteristics, supported platforms, and target areas.

Take a closer look at the chart below to find the perfect Android emulator that aligns with your requirements and offers an immersive experience on your PC

Sr No Emulator Platform Main Utility Key Features
1 BlueStacks Windows, Mac Gaming, Productivity Multi-instance, Keymapping, Macros, Eco Mode
2 Gameloop (Tencent Gaming Buddy) Windows Gaming Customization options, PUBG Mobile optimization
3 MEmu Emulator Windows Gaming, App Development Keyboard mapping, Compatibility with high-end games
4 Remix OS Player Windows Gaming Multi-game support, Customization options
5 Nox Player Windows, Mac Gaming High FPS support, Key and gamepad compatibility
6 Genymotion Emulator Windows, Mac, Linux App Development, Testing Virtual devices, Advanced debugging, Cloud-based testing
7 PrimeOS Windows Gaming, Productivity Dual-boot, Android-based desktop experience
8 LDPlayer Windows Gaming High FPS, Low latency, Multi-instance
9 Andy Windows, Mac Gaming, Productivity Phone-as-controller, App synchronization
10 KoPlayer Windows Gaming Keyboard mapping, Gamepad integration
